Central Question

What does it mean for things to fall apart?

Write a character analysis of Okonkwo. In your analysis, consider how internal and external factors influence his relationships and contribute to his fate at the end of the novel.

In your response, be sure to do the following:

  • Include a clearly stated thesis that conveys your stance.

  • Summarize Okonkwo’s story, experiences, and motivations.

  • Develop your thesis through a sequence of claims related to internal factors (e.g., beliefs, fears, traits) and external factors (e.g., plot events and developments, setting).

  • Use specific examples from the text.

  • Clearly communicate your analysis through effective word choices, sentence and paragraph development, and transitions among ideas.

  • Use the conventions of usage, mechanics, and punctuation.
